Iran plans to build new nuclear site ‘Iran Hormuz’

The Iranian nuclear chief on Thursday said that the “Iran Hormuz” nuclear power plant site in Hormozgan Province, with a capacity to produce 5,000 megawatts of nuclear electricity, will soon move into the design and equipment phase.

He emphasized that this project represents a significant step toward achieving the objectives outlined in the Comprehensive Strategic Document of Iran’s nuclear industry.

Further details are yet to be released.
